The Nature of Treatment Resistance in Myeloma

The main challenge in refractory myeloma is cancer cells adapting. Over time, these cells may stop responding to drugs, leading to myeloma relapse. This resistance means we need a new approach to target the disease.

Epidemiology and the Need for Ongoing Care

The global incidence of this condition is between 0.5 to 5 per 100,000 people. Because relapsed refractory multiple myeloma is complex, early referral to specialized centers is vital. These teams have the tools and knowledge to handle relapsed multiple myeloma effectively.

Doctors use the International Myeloma Working Group (IMWG) criteria to track disease status. These guidelines help decide when to start new treatments. The table below shows the main differences in disease status to help understand the progression.

Disease StatusPrimary CharacteristicClinical Focus
Newly DiagnosedInitial disease presentationInduction therapy
Relapsed MyelomaReturn of disease markersSalvage therapy
Refractory MyelomaLack of response to therapyAlternative drug classes

What is the difference between relapsed and refractory multiple myeloma?

Relapsed multiple myeloma is when the disease comes back after it seemed to get better. Refractory myeloma is when the cancer doesn’t get better with treatment or gets worse while being treated. Managing both types means we need a more detailed care plan because the disease has come back and is resistant to treatment.

What is relapsed refractory multiple myeloma?

Multiple Myeloma becomes relapsed or refractory when the disease returns after treatment (relapsed) or stops responding to standard therapies (refractory). At this stage, treatment focuses on controlling disease, prolonging survival, and improving quality of life using newer targeted and immune-based therapies.

What are the main treatment options for relapsed refractory multiple myeloma?

Modern treatment usually involves combination therapy using drugs from different classes. These include proteasome inhibitors, immunomodulatory drugs, anti-CD38 antibodies, and newer immune therapies. The exact choice depends on prior treatments, response duration, and patient fitness.

What is the role of immunotherapy in relapsed disease?

Immunotherapy has become a major breakthrough. Drugs like daratumumab and isatuximab (anti-CD38 antibodies) help the immune system target myeloma cells. Newer options include bispecific antibodies such as teclistamab, which directly connect immune cells to cancer cells, leading to strong responses even in heavily pretreated patients.

What are CAR-T cell therapies in multiple myeloma?

CAR-T therapy is a personalized treatment where a patient’s T-cells are modified to attack myeloma cells. Agents such as idecabtagene vicleucel and ciltacabtagene autoleucel are used in advanced cases. These therapies can produce deep and long-lasting remissions but require specialized centers and careful monitoring for side effects.

What are targeted drug combinations used?

Common combinations include proteasome inhibitors like bortezomib or carfilzomib, immunomodulatory drugs like lenalidomide or pomalidomide, and steroids such as dexamethasone. These are often combined with monoclonal antibodies to increase effectiveness in relapsed disease.

What is the role of bispecific antibodies?

Bispecific antibodies such as teclistamab or elranatamab are newer therapies that bind both T-cells and myeloma cells, activating the immune system to kill cancer cells. They are especially useful in patients who have already received multiple prior treatments.

What is the role of stem cell transplant in relapse?

Autologous stem cell transplant may still be used in selected patients if they had a long initial remission and are fit enough for the procedure. However, many patients today are treated with newer drug combinations before considering repeat transplant.

How is treatment chosen for each patient?

Treatment selection depends on prior therapies, drug resistance patterns, kidney function, age, comorbidities, and how aggressive the relapse is. Doctors often rotate drug classes to overcome resistance and maintain disease control.

What is the long-term outlook in relapsed refractory disease?

While relapsed refractory multiple myeloma is not considered curable, outcomes have improved significantly due to novel therapies. Many patients now achieve repeated remissions and longer survival, turning the disease into a more chronic, manageable condition.
